Why bother?

YouTube Shorts is just TikTok with a different colour. Restricted Mode hides explicit videos. For under-10s, YouTube Kids is a whole separate app.

Do this, in order

  1. 1

    Decide: Kids app or supervised account?

    Under 9 → YouTube Kids (a whole separate app, totally curated). 9–13 → Supervised account. 13+ → Restricted Mode is the best you'll get.
  2. 2

    For under 9 — install YouTube Kids

    App Store / Play Store. Set the age band on first launch. Pick the curated channels you want.
  3. 3

    For 9–13 — open Family Link

    Tap your kid → Controls → YouTube → Manage settings → choose Explore or Explore More (filtered).
  4. 4

    For 13+ — on the kid's YouTube app

    Profile → Settings → General → Restricted Mode ON.
  5. 5

    Also turn off Autoplay

    Settings → Autoplay → off. Kills the "just one more video" loop.
  6. 6

    Pause Watch History weekly

    Settings → Manage all history → Clear all watch history. Resets the algorithm.
